
The OCOG Paris 2024 has lifted a corner of the veil on the next edition of the Olympic and Paralympic Week (OPW), scheduled from April 3 to 8, 2023 in schools and universities in France. It promises to be a record year. Just over 500 days before the opening of the Paralympic Games (August 28 to September 8, 2024), it will be placed under the sign of inclusion. According to the latest figures collected by the OCOG, the goal of one million students should be reached, if not exceeded, with more than 7,000 schools participating in the operation. Last year, the SOP reached 750,000 students. The mobilization is also expected to be much more massive in the university world, with an expected doubling of the number of students and institutions. According to the Paris 2024 OCOG, no less than 95% of the projects identified to date for the 2023 edition of the SOP concern the theme of inclusion and the Paralympic Games.
